How is chlorine produced?

Chlorine is typically produced by the electrolysis of salt water (sodium chloride solution) in a process called chlor-alkali electrolysis. At the anode, chloride ions are oxidized to form chlorine gas, which is collected. The byproduct of this process is sodium hydroxide.

what apparatus is used for electrolysis of substances?

The apparatus used for electrolysis typically includes an electrolytic cell, which consists of two electrodes (an anode and a cathode) immersed in an electrolyte solution. A direct current power source is connected to the electrodes to drive the electrochemical reactions. Additional components may include a beaker or container to hold the electrolyte and a stirring device to ensure uniformity in the solution.

Why do not covalent compounds undergo electrolysis?

Covalent compounds do not undergo electrolysis because they do not dissociate into ions in solution to conduct electricity. In order for electrolysis to occur, there needs to be free-moving ions in the solution to carry the current. Covalent compounds remain as intact molecules with strong bonding, so they do not produce the necessary ions for electrolysis.
